Health and Social Care
Our BTEC Tech Award Level 1/2 Health and Social Care introduces learners to many important issues faced within today’s health and social care system. One of the aims of this course is to inspire learners considering a career in the Health and Social Care sector and provide them with a broad knowledge and understanding of the core values and responsibilities of a key worker.
The course consists of three components.
- The first component, ‘Human Lifespan Development’, is assessed by the completion of a written assignment. This unit explores human growth and development across life stages, as well as the factors that affect human growth and development.
- The second component, ‘Health and Social Care Values’, explores the care values that underpin current practice in health and social care and investigates ways of empowering individuals who use health and social care services. This unit is also assessed by completion of a written assignment.
- The third component, ‘health and wellbeing’, explores physiological and lifestyle indicators that affect the health and wellbeing of individuals. This component builds on the knowledge gains in components 1 and 2. Assessment is by an external exam.
This course will offer a progressive route through to other level 2 Certificates, specialised Level 3 vocational or academic health and social care courses, an apprenticeship or, progression to qualifications such as A-levels in other sectors.
